Publisher's Synopsis

When Chris Harper arrives in Abilene, Kansas on a wintry night he encounters a drunken Indian who has shot the town marshal and ran all the patrons out of the Alamo Saloon. Harper, being cold, wet and hungry manages to render the Indian unconscious and hauls him off to jail. While checking into the hotel he has a brief run in with three hard cases who are there to rob the bank after a large money shipment arrives. When the banker's step son is kidnapped Harper is drawn into the holdup to assist the man who is temporarily filling in for the marshal. Harper senses that all is not right in Abilene and others who reside in the cow town may be involved. Harper is surprised when quite by accident he runs into his older brother, Monte, whom he has not seen in years. There is a warm reunion takes place and Monte joins up with Chris in his search to find the 'silent' gang members who live in Abilene Town.
